Josh West intentionally grabbed and pulled on the steering wheel of a Tesla Robotaxi during a ride to see what would happen. He did it multiple times from the backseat. The Robotaxi responded by braking, giving safety alerts, and contacting support. He also unbuckled his seatbelt while the vehicle was moving and, after the ride, put one of his own stickers on the Robotaxi. The Tesla team reviewed the trip, cited safety violations and property damage, and suspended his Robotaxi access. Today marks 21 straight days of our family’s West Coast road trip in the Cybertruck. So far we’ve driven 3,493 miles, and every mile has reminded me why I believe this is THE greatest road-trip vehicle ever built. Tesla FSD has handled all the driving, which means I get to spend more time playing & talking with my family, enjoying the scenery, and arriving at each destination feeling far less worn out than I ever did on road trips in the past in a non-Tesla. The Cybertruck has been an absolute beast. It’s comfortable, incredibly capable, has more than enough room for everything we’ve packed, and has taken us through cities, highways, mountains, and national parks without missing a beat. After 21 straight days on the road, it’s needed zero maintenance, just charging and going, like a phone. The combination of the Cybertruck, Tesla’s Supercharger network, and FSD completely changes what a road trip feels like. After 3,493 miles and 21 consecutive days behind the wheel, I can honestly say I’ve never experienced anything like it. A Tesla truly makes road trips multiple times more enjoyable… I can’t ever imagine driving anything else.

Once you go Tesla FSD, it’s honestly almost impossible to go back to anything else. You start noticing how much mental energy normal driving takes. With FSD handling the driving, I can actually enjoy the scenery, have real conversations with my family, listen to podcasts without constantly scanning every mirror, and arrive feeling more relaxed instead of mentally drained. The biggest difference, though, is the stress… which believe it or not takes a major toll on your health over time. Long road trips that used to leave me exhausted now feel peaceful. Stop-and-go traffic isn’t something I dread anymore. It just becomes part of the ride. And from a safety perspective, I think this is where the technology matters most. Tesla’s FSD is always paying attention. It doesn’t get tired, distracted by a phone, or drive under the influence. It uses cameras and AI to monitor everything around the car at the same time, hundreds of times every second. That’s a huge reason why I believe this technology will prevent countless accidents over time. I’ve been using Tesla FSD every day since the beta launch in 2020, and seeing how far it’s come has been incredible. Every major update has made it feel more natural, more confident, and more capable. Once you experience it for yourself, you start thinking differently of all the possibilities of what driving really means… I genuinely believe this is one of the most consequential technologies of our time. FSD is priceless.
